East View entered their tilt with Pflugerville on Friday with two consecutive wins, and they'll enter their next game with three. Their pitcher stepped up to hand the Panthers an 11-0 shutout. That 11 run margin sets a new team best for the Patriots this season.

Andres Uzcategui made a big impact while hitting and pitching. He didn't allow a single earned run while striking out six over five innings pitched. He also tossed no earned runs, which is notable because East View is 2-1 when he allows at most one earned run, but 3-8-2 otherwise. Uzcategui was also solid in the batter's box, going a perfect 1-for-1 with two RBI.
In other batting news, Brandt Eastman was excellent, scoring a run while going 1-for-2. The dominant performance also gave him a new career-high in RBI (two). Sergio Gutierrez was another key player, scoring two runs.
East View always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.654. The team's really been improving in that area: they've now improved their OBP total in five consecutive games.
East View's win was their fifth straight at home dating back to last season, which pushed their record up to 5-9-2. Those victories came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 1.4 runs on average over those games. As for Pflugerville,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 7-9-1.
East View and Pflugerville could both be facing uphill battles in their next games considering their disadvantage in the MaxPreps Texas Rankings. East View will take on Westlake at 1:00 p.m. on Saturday down 468 places (486 vs. 18). Meanwhile, Pflugerville (ranked 833rd) will meet Harker Heights (ranked 117th) at 1:00 p.m. on Saturday.
